The cost of concrete pool deck installation in Livermore, CA varies based on several factors. Understanding these factors can help homeowners budget effectively and make informed decisions for their outdoor living spaces.

Factors Affecting Cost

  • Size of the Deck: Larger decks require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
  • Type of Concrete: Standard concrete is less expensive than decorative options such as stamped or stained concrete.
  • Complexity of Design: Intricate patterns and custom designs can raise the price due to increased labor and materials.
  • Site Preparation: Costs can rise if the site requires extensive preparation, such as grading or removal of old decking.
  • Local Labor Rates: Labor costs in Livermore, CA may be higher or lower compared to other regions, impacting the final price.
  • Permits and Inspections: Obtaining necessary permits and passing inspections can add to the overall expense.
  • Additional Features: Incorporating features like lighting, drainage, or built-in seating will increase the total cost.

Common Tasks and Costs

Task Average Cost Range
Basic Concrete Pouring $8 - $12 per sq. ft.
Stamped Concrete $12 - $18 per sq. ft.
Stained Concrete $10 - $15 per sq. ft.
Site Preparation $500 - $2,000
Permits and Inspections $100 - $500
Sealing and Finishing $1 - $3 per sq. ft.
Adding Drainage System $1,000 - $3,000
Custom Design Features $500 - $5,000+

Understanding these costs will help you plan and budget for your concrete pool deck installation in Livermore, CA.
